It's a nice little coffee shop with a few unique pastries that make it stand out. We got a cold brew and a chocolate donought. They were pretty good together but neither were amazing on their own. The pastry had a savory (or at least not sweet) bun which was a little odd for a pastry but didnt take away from it too much. The staff was pretty friendly and fast with everything as well. While there wasn't much of a line, there also wasn't a tone of seating either...
If you are craving for Portuguese Pastel de Nata or what they call egg tart then you have to go to Gilda. They are also a coffee shop so you can stay and chat with your friends while savoring your favorite egg tart.
I got the Sammy, Honeysuckle Latte and 1/2 dozen Pasteis de Nata. Got there at 9:45 on a Sunday and they were out of the Bolas. Darn! They do get busy, so plan on waiting 15-45min. But they have your order out pretty fast once you order. Very efficient kitchen.
I’ll be going earlier next time because there will definitely be a next time and another next time etc…
